Package one.microstream.util.csv
Interface CsvAssembler.Builder<O>
-
- All Known Implementing Classes:
CsvAssembler.Builder.Default
- Enclosing interface:
- CsvAssembler
public static interface CsvAssembler.Builder<O>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static class
CsvAssembler.Builder.Default
-
Method Summary
Modifier and Type Method Description CsvAssembler
buildRowAssembler(O outputMedium)
CsvConfiguration
configuration()
String
recordSeperatorPrefix()
String
recordSeperatorSuffix()
CsvAssembler.Builder<O>
setConfiguration(CsvConfiguration configuration)
CsvAssembler.Builder<O>
setRecordSeperatorPrefix(String separatorPrefix)
CsvAssembler.Builder<O>
setRecordSeperatorSuffix(String separatorSuffix)
CsvAssembler.Builder<O>
setValueSeperatorPrefix(String separatorPrefix)
CsvAssembler.Builder<O>
setValueSeperatorSuffix(String separatorSuffix)
String
valueSeperatorPrefix()
String
valueSeperatorSuffix()
-
-
-
Method Detail
-
configuration
CsvConfiguration configuration()
-
valueSeperatorPrefix
String valueSeperatorPrefix()
-
valueSeperatorSuffix
String valueSeperatorSuffix()
-
recordSeperatorPrefix
String recordSeperatorPrefix()
-
recordSeperatorSuffix
String recordSeperatorSuffix()
-
setConfiguration
CsvAssembler.Builder<O> setConfiguration(CsvConfiguration configuration)
-
setValueSeperatorPrefix
CsvAssembler.Builder<O> setValueSeperatorPrefix(String separatorPrefix)
-
setValueSeperatorSuffix
CsvAssembler.Builder<O> setValueSeperatorSuffix(String separatorSuffix)
-
setRecordSeperatorPrefix
CsvAssembler.Builder<O> setRecordSeperatorPrefix(String separatorPrefix)
-
setRecordSeperatorSuffix
CsvAssembler.Builder<O> setRecordSeperatorSuffix(String separatorSuffix)
-
buildRowAssembler
CsvAssembler buildRowAssembler(O outputMedium)
-
-